Swanson v. Instagram LLC
Plaintiff: Michael Swanson
Defendant: Instagram LLC
Case Number: 2:2015cv00503
Filed: March 31, 2015
Court: US District Court for the Western District of Washington
Office: Seattle Office
County: King
Presiding Judge: Thomas S. Zilly
Nature of Suit: Trademark
Cause of Action: 15 U.S.C. ยง 1125
Jury Demanded By: Both
